Creepyville

I accomplished something for the Pin It and Do It challenge.  I call it Creepyville.  The original pin took me to this post at The 36th Avenue blog.  She has great instructions for making a spooky village out of dollar store Christmas village pieces.

Wasabi Girl and I got to work spray painting.  We are complete amateurs at the whole spray paint thing, but I think our uneven job just added to the creepy, dilapidated look.





Jungle Boy tore himself away from his latest video game long enough to join us in painting in some details.  We all started as minimalists but then just kept adding more.  It was a lot of fun.




The imperfect black paint on the people just makes them look more sketchy, in my opinion.




These guys are definitely burying something...




And here's a guy with an axe and another guy carrying something suspicious on his back.

We all love how this turned out.  Give it a try.  Great project.
